The Awakening of Donna Isolla

Beatrice, an artist in the city, goes to a fishing village to find inspiration for her paintings. She meets a young fisherman and, to ensure he continues posing for her, leads him to believe she is falling in love with him. He becomes devoted to her, leaving his heartbroken sweetheart in the village. As the painting nears completion, Beatrice invites the fisherman to accompany her to the city. In the city, the fisherman realizes she has a fiancé and that she was merely using him for her art.
